Output d7ad6328b68318959a091bad5e07b1b6844ab06d9e4b15ae093517510a1d73c5:1

value
17252951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3b0c496f35712176289fac113bc802ca35316cc OP_EQUAL
address
3J58dw2miPzqqVBeKVpuLd2z1CXfoKi1jj
transaction
d7ad6328b68318959a091bad5e07b1b6844ab06d9e4b15ae093517510a1d73c5
spent
true